Output 082b596b22a3119432861a9018a80ce656d0a4212e120a85b08dda19db34b51d:1

value
35987517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c743cbcf1556bf252d4ab71bc2d83233110cc6 OP_EQUAL
address
3B4TZGpDFvgTV1BmoYWAkKW2ksxCuBzT44
transaction
082b596b22a3119432861a9018a80ce656d0a4212e120a85b08dda19db34b51d
confirmations
337334
spent
true